Hi,
I created this wiki to teach a PD morning to our faculty.They each had their laptop and had a very successful intro to Web 2.0. The Common Craft videos were great. The whole program took about 2 1/2 hours. The only iffy thing was Delicious. Everyone tried to access it at the same time and it couldn't handle the traffic. Other wise, everything went very well.
